How to earn rewards
Earning rewards with this card is easy. You’ll get a flat 2% cash back on every purchase. There’s no cap, and you don’t need to track spending categories or purchases.
The best way to earn rewards with this card, though, is by qualifying for the Smartly Earning Bonus. You can get up to 4% cash back on spending if you already have or open a U.S. Bank Smartly Savings account and you have a qualifying balance in a U.S. Bank Smartly Checking account or Safe Debit account.
Here’s how much you’ll earn with varying qualifying balances:
-
2.5% cash back with a qualifying balance between $10,000 and $49,999
-
3% cash back with a qualifying balance between $50,000 and $99,999
-
4% cash back with a qualifying balance of $100,000 or more
You’ll earn the bonus rewards you qualify for on up to $10,000 in purchases each billing cycle. If you spend more than that per month, everything else still earns 2% cash back.
Some purchases are also excluded from the Smartly Earning Bonus, though they will still earn the standard 2% cash back. Exclusions include education/school, gift cards, insurance, taxes, business-to-business transactions, such as advertising services (even if the purchase isn’t for a business purpose), and transactions that use a third-party bill payment service.
How to redeem rewards
You can redeem your cash back for full value as a deposit into a U.S. Bank account or as a statement credit to your card account.
Your rewards won’t expire as long as your account is active. That means you must have at least one purchase, reward, or balance activity on your account every 12 billing cycles.
Who is the U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ature Card best for?
The U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ature is an easy pick for U.S. Bank customers with high enough balances to qualify for the Smartly Earning Bonus.
Most flat cash-back cards cap rewards at 2%. If you can earn even the lowest bonus rate (2.5% cash back with a qualifying balance between $10,000 and $49,999) your cash back earnings will multiply by a lot over time.

However, the exclusions for the Smartly Earning Bonus are worth considering, depending on your spending. For example, taxes are excluded from the extra earnings. Paying your taxes with a credit card usually comes with a fee higher than 2% — so without the bonus, you likely won’t earn enough to make up the payment fee.
Even if you don’t have an eligible U.S. Bank account, this card’s regular 2% cash back rate is still a great option for most everyday spending. That’s among the highest rewards rates available from flat cash-back cards today.
Whether you want a standalone card to help you maximize every purchase or a card to use alongside higher-earning travel or rewards cards, the U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ature could make a solid addition to your wallet without any added cost.
U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ature Card pros
-
No annual fee: You won’t have to pay any annual fee to own this card.
-
Introductory APR: The U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ature offers an introductory APR on both new purchases and balance transfers. This can be a great option for earning cash back on an upcoming purchase or for paying down existing debt. After the intro period ends, you can use the card to earn cash back on your regular spending.
-
2% cash-back rewards:Flat 2% rewards on every purchase can help you rack up solid savings on your most frequent purchases. Since you won’t have to worry about tracking categories or multipliers, this is a great option for simple rewards on spending.
U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ature Card cons
-
No added benefits: You won’t get many added benefits with this card over the long term. If you’re looking for annual credits or travel perks, you may want to consider other rewards cards.
-
Need high balance to qualify for bonus rewards: This card offers an outstanding bonus rewards program worth up to 4% cash back on up to $10,000 each billing cycle. But to earn that max bonus, you’ll need at least $100,000 in an eligible U.S. Bank account. If you don’t bank with U.S. Bank or you don’t have enough savings to score the Smartly Earnings Bonus, it’ll be difficult to maximize this benefit.
-
No welcome bonus: While the U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ature has great rewards, you won’t have the opportunity to earn a welcome bonus with this card. Many other cash-back credit cards offer cash welcome bonuses worth $150 to $250 or even more after meeting a minimum spending requirement.
Where can you use the U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ature Card?
The U.S. Bank Smartly Visa Signature is a Visa card, so you can use it at most places that accept credit cards. Visa is one of the most widely accepted card networks worldwide.
However, this card does have a 3% foreign transaction fee. When you use your card internationally, the fee you pay will exceed your rewards (unless you’re in the highest Smartly Earning Bonus tier). While you canstill use this card abroad, you may want to look for one with no foreign transaction fees instead if you travel often.
